Fertility & birth rates in Ireland and Paraguay

Updated on by Georank team

Ireland has an annual birth rate of 10.3 births per 1,000 people, compared to 20 for Paraguay. The average number of children a woman is expected to have during her lifetime — the fertility rate, is 1.5 in Ireland and 2.42 in Paraguay — 61.5% difference.

1960 vs 2023, the fertility rate has decreased by 60.3% in Ireland and by 62.7% in Paraguay — in 1960, it was 3.78 and 6.5, respectively.

  • Ireland is ranked 142/196 by birth rate compared to 77/196 for Paraguay.
  • The mean age for first-time mothers is 31.6 years in Ireland, compared to 22.9 years in Paraguay.
  • The mean age at childbearing (for all the births, not just the first) is 32.7 in Ireland — it's 27.6 in Paraguay.
  • Annual births per 1,000 women ages 15-19 (adolescent birth rate or teenage mother rate) is 4.07 in Ireland vs 70.3 in Paraguay.
  • In Ireland, 23.7% of the population is composed of women of reproductive age (15-49), compared to 26.1% in Paraguay.

According to the latest available data on birth rates, the fertility rate in Ireland was 1.5 children per woman in 2023, compared to 2.42 in Paraguay in 2023. The replacement level is considered to be 2.1 children per woman.

The chart above illustrates the comparison of the absolute yearly changes in population resulting from births and deaths.

Excluding migration, the natural population change due to births and deaths from 2022 to 2023 was +0.37% in Ireland and +1.43% in Paraguay.

For the past 10 years, the annual natural population change has been +0.58% in Ireland and +1.56% in Paraguay.

The maternal mortality rate, which is the probability of dying during childbirth or within 42 days of pregnancy termination, is 4 deaths per 100,000 live births in Ireland, compared to 58 deaths in Paraguay.
